From The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48 [gcide]:
cesium \cesium\ n.
the chemical element of atomic number 55. It is a univalent
element, the most electropositive metal. Symbol Cs; atomic
weight 132.905. IT has a melting point of 28.4[deg] C.
Syn: caesium, Cs.
[WordNet 1.5]
From WordNet (r) 2.0 [wn]:
cesium
n : a soft silver-white ductile metallic element (liquid at
normal temperatures); the most electropositive and
alkaline metal [syn: {caesium}, {Cs}, {atomic number 55}]
